The street in brief

Plank Houses is a street almost entirely of terraced houses. Homes here typically change hands around £225,000 — roughly 36% below the NN12 norm. Per square metre of floor space it comes to about £3,151, below the district's £3,634.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; NN12 prices as a whole have held broadly level. HM Land Registry records 4 sales across 2 homes since 2005.

Sales marked non-standardare Land Registry “additional price paid” entries — bulk purchases, repossessions, right-to-buy and similar transfers. They're listed for completeness but excluded from every median and comparison figure on this page.
